Contractors coverage to consider
- General liability
- Workers' compensation
- Commercial auto
- Tools & equipment (inland marine)
- Surety & license bonds
- Umbrella / excess liability

Do I need workers' compensation if I'm a sole proprietor?
States have specific rules for sole proprietors and subcontractors. A licensed agent can review whether you need coverage or an exemption based on how your business is set up and where you operate.
Can an agency issue certificates of insurance quickly?
Most independent agencies issue certificates of insurance (COIs) for general contractors and project owners. Ask about turnaround time when an agency contacts you.
